Definitions of ramsey word
- noun ramsey Arthur Michael (Baron Ramsey of Canterbury) 1904–1988, English clergyman and scholar: archbishop of Canterbury 1961–74. 1
- noun ramsey a town in NE New Jersey. 1
- noun ramsey a town in SE Minnesota. 1
- noun ramsey a male given name: from a Scandinavian word meaning “wooded island.”. 1
- noun ramsey Sir Alf(red) (Ernest). 1922–99, English footballer and football manager, who played for England 32 times and managed England when they won the World Cup (1966) 0
